[gnome-control-center/wip/animated-notebook] shell: Clean up notebook layout code



commit f66c431a8b377c263071b14d77b1c2716ecee2bb
Author: Bastien Nocera <hadess hadess net>
Date:   Fri May 4 15:32:53 2012 +0100

    shell: Clean up notebook layout code

 shell/cc-notebook.c |   10 +++++-----
 1 files changed, 5 insertions(+), 5 deletions(-)
---
diff --git a/shell/cc-notebook.c b/shell/cc-notebook.c
index 9735b2b..6bdafec 100644
--- a/shell/cc-notebook.c
+++ b/shell/cc-notebook.c
@@ -98,7 +98,7 @@ cc_notebook_get_request_mode (GtkWidget *widget)
 
 	notebook = CC_NOTEBOOK (widget);
 
-	target = cc_notebook_get_selected_page (notebook) ? cc_notebook_get_selected_page (notebook) : GTK_WIDGET (notebook);
+	target = notebook->priv->selected_page ? notebook->priv->selected_page : widget;
 
 	return gtk_widget_get_request_mode (target);
 }
@@ -113,7 +113,7 @@ cc_notebook_get_preferred_height (GtkWidget       *widget,
 
 	notebook = CC_NOTEBOOK (widget);
 
-	target = cc_notebook_get_selected_page (notebook) ? cc_notebook_get_selected_page (notebook) : GTK_WIDGET (notebook);
+	target = notebook->priv->selected_page ? notebook->priv->selected_page : widget;
 
 	gtk_widget_get_preferred_height (target, minimum_height, natural_height);
 }
@@ -129,7 +129,7 @@ cc_notebook_get_preferred_width_for_height (GtkWidget       *widget,
 
 	notebook = CC_NOTEBOOK (widget);
 
-	target = cc_notebook_get_selected_page (notebook) ? cc_notebook_get_selected_page (notebook) : GTK_WIDGET (notebook);
+	target = notebook->priv->selected_page ? notebook->priv->selected_page : widget;
 
 	gtk_widget_get_preferred_width_for_height (target, height, minimum_width, natural_width);
 }
@@ -144,7 +144,7 @@ cc_notebook_get_preferred_width (GtkWidget       *widget,
 
 	notebook = CC_NOTEBOOK (widget);
 
-	target = cc_notebook_get_selected_page (notebook) ? cc_notebook_get_selected_page (notebook) : GTK_WIDGET (notebook);
+	target = notebook->priv->selected_page ? notebook->priv->selected_page : widget;
 
 	gtk_widget_get_preferred_width (target, minimum_width, natural_width);
 }
@@ -160,7 +160,7 @@ cc_notebook_get_preferred_height_for_width (GtkWidget       *widget,
 
 	notebook = CC_NOTEBOOK (widget);
 
-	target = cc_notebook_get_selected_page (notebook) ? cc_notebook_get_selected_page (notebook) : GTK_WIDGET (notebook);
+	target = notebook->priv->selected_page ? notebook->priv->selected_page : widget;
 
 	gtk_widget_get_preferred_height_for_width (target, width, minimum_height, natural_height);
 }



[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]